DEMONSTRATION OF A 16MW HIGH ENERGY EFFICIENT CORN STOVER BIOMASS POWER PLANT

Objective

The main objective of the project is to design, develop, construct and operate a grid connected 16 MW high energy efficient power plant in the southwest of Spain to be 100% fuelled with a significantly abundant biomass agricultural residue: corn stover. As a result, the further project objective is to demonstrate the plant high operation availability (over 8000 hours/year), its overall economic and technical feasibility, and to encourage the development of further similar biomass power plants in Europe in accordance with the EU energy strategies recently laid down in the Biomass Action Plan, SET plan and other related European policies. In order to reach the objectives, the project is led by a globally known industrial promoter of renewable energy installations, Acciona Energía from Spain, gathering a partnership with the most experienced European developer of industrial feeding systems from Finland, an SME with demonstrated experience in high technology boiler manufacturing, a technological centre experienced with power plants life-cycle analyses, and two Finnish and Danish centres acquainted with the current state-of-the-art knowledge on combustion of herbaceous biomasses. Around 28 million tonnes of corn stover are produced annually in Europe, of which considering that only 30% of it would be feasibly collected, about 75 plants in the range of 15-20 MW could be set in Europe in 2009-2015, which would supply about 10.4 TWh (Terawatt-hour) annually to the electricity grids for the use of the citizens
